Transaction 5145c1b53095ed875d2f61a0469543f19709e6dac7acbb397a712eb6523c106e

3 Input
2 Outputs
  • 5145c1b53095ed875d2f61a0469543f19709e6dac7acbb397a712eb6523c106e:0
  • value  10000000
    address  1HDyrGUEpH52F3o8tMkD8qCiyW7ycQzCXs
  • 5145c1b53095ed875d2f61a0469543f19709e6dac7acbb397a712eb6523c106e:1
  • value  8066329
    address  3Ly65hSonMYh6xBurH64mrrYUtLgoFY3Ci